Sentences with Sunny, Sunny in a Sentence in English, Sentences For Sunny

1. It was a sunny day.

2. Sunday dinner isn’t sunny.

3. It was a beautiful sunny day.

4. It’s sunny outside. Let’s go for a walk.

5. You should take advantage of the sunny days.

6. The weather was sunny; however, we didn’t go outside.

7. The weather was sunny; nevertheless, we didn’t go outside.

8. When we set off in the morning, we realized that we had woken up to a sunny day.

9. Just for the record, the weather today is calm and sunny, but the air is full of bullshit.

10. I know it is wet and the sun is not sunny, but we can have lots of good fun that is funny.

11. It was only a sunny smile, and little it cost in the giving, but like morning light it scattered the night and made the day worth living.
